Abstract
A power transmission device is installed in a vehicle and connected to a power generation source that is capable of outputting power for driving. The power transmission device includes a belt-type continuously variable transmission; a working fluid accumulation portion; a friction engagement element; a first pump; a pressure regulating valve; a friction engagement element pressure regulating valve; a second pump; and a switching valve.
